black mildew stains in seats
« on: March 16, 2012, 07:58:25 AM »
Well my 'dry' storage for the car wasn't so dry. now it has nasty black mildew stains on brown vinyl. anyone got a cure that won't take the color out of the vinyl?. thanx , crossy

I have used magic erasers and tire shine with fantastic results under similar circumstances, no water on the magic eraser, spray on tire shine (have used a few brands) but I might suggest instead of tire shine a vinyl cleaner may be recommended. The magic erasers however do wonders on vinyl and I have found nothing better.
